At Tracksuit, we’re building a global community of the world’s best agency brand builders - the dreamers, thinkers, and doers who champion brand effectiveness in leading advertising agencies.
Our agency partners are core to our growth, and we’re committed to helping them thrive through meaningful relationships, thoughtful enablement, and connection to a like-minded community.
As we grow, we're seeking a strategic and people-focused Agency Community & Experience Manager to help scale our agency ecosystem through education, nurturing and connection. This role will lead and execute onboarding, education, and community-building programs, and as the face of Tracksuit for many of our agency partners, you’ll help partners feel connected, confident, and part of something bigger.
While your focus is ANZ, many of the initiatives, assets and programs you build will be repeatable across other markets.
This is a unique opportunity to combine community building, strategic enablement, and creative execution - all within a high-performing, fast-moving team.

Underpinning the experience are our great benefits, including:
⦿ Compensation: Competitive market rate remuneration, which is reviewed twice annually. Our radically transparent compensation policy ensures that salaries are fair across the entire team
⦿ Employee Share Option Program (ESOP): So that everyone on the team has a share in Tracksuit’s success.
⦿ Progressive health and wellness benefits: Including an annual wellness bonus, access to a premium EAP platform, 401k and 6 weeks of paid annual leave.
⦿ Generous parental benefits: 12 weeks’ paid parental leave for either caregiver, additional sick leave for IVF, gradual return to work.
⦿ A $1000 personal L&D budget for each Trackstar, plus additional growth opportunities including mentorships, speaking engagements, and travel.
⦿ Flexible working: We have beautiful offices in New York, London, Sydney and Auckland. We are office first but offer flexibility day to day and adopt a balanced approach to WFH/in-office work.
